What is the difference between active transport and passive transport?
3
In active transport, a cell must use energy in order to allow materials into or out of the cell. Usually his is from an area of lower concentration to higher concentration. In passive transport (diffusion), materials pass from areas of higher concentration to lower concentration without using energy.

In which type of solution would a cell shrink? Swell?
11
In a hypertonic solution cells will shrink. In a hypotonic solution, cells swell.

What is photosynthesis?
13
Photosynthesis is the process by which plants make their own food. Photosynthesis is also responsible for producing over 90% of the Oxygen in our atmosphere.
